Transaction 63321750b888de68b6eeb4d1d2e6a575a01986938f72fa8469d8bddae0de8904
1 Input
1 Output
-
63321750b888de68b6eeb4d1d2e6a575a01986938f72fa8469d8bddae0de8904:0
- value
- 78909
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75b046bc52f3313b1cb97a4b766cce2bbb1c7b26 OP_EQUAL
- address
- 3CRJ9t32Ecs94gxZf8Fx7eiAtCz6HwWidQ